The Basics of Preventive Maintenance

Preventive Maintenance involves regular inspections, servicing, and testing of medical equipment to identify and rectify potential issues before they escalate into serious problems. Imagine your car—if you only get the oil changed when it breaks down, you're courting disaster! Likewise, in healthcare, we schedule maintenance tasks based on the manufacturer's recommendations or regulatory guidelines, aiming to catch issues before they become crises.

You might wonder, how often does this need to happen? Well, it really depends on the equipment and usage. Some devices may require weekly checks, others may only need attention quarterly. What’s key is consistency and adherence to a well-structured maintenance plan.

Why Preventive Maintenance Matters

Preventive Maintenance is more than just a checklist; it's about patient safety. Think about it—unexpected breakdowns can disrupt patient care and lead to safety hazards. When medical equipment isn’t performing optimally, it could compromise patient outcomes. That’s a risk no healthcare facility wants to take.

By investing in PM, facilities can minimize the likelihood of sudden failures and ensure compliance with safety standards. Imagine the peace of mind knowing that every piece of equipment in a hospital has been meticulously cared for and is ready for use at a moment’s notice.
